Output 68676035c444a7c6da9e22a66e3aee427c03a576ac7501ed93cefad203a9e86a:1

value
2713844
script pubkey
OP_0 OP_PUSHBYTES_20 5f5c1f5fc5098ab72076ba93f9ac2bba216bc05e
address
ltc1qtawp7h79px9twgrkh2flntpthgskhsz7yj0twm
transaction
68676035c444a7c6da9e22a66e3aee427c03a576ac7501ed93cefad203a9e86a
spent
true